(NewsDakota.com)- The start of the Class A baseball tournament has been delayed to a 1:30pm start today for the first quarterfinal between Minot and Shanley. Its the first of four games scheduled for Day 1 of the tournament at Jamestown’s Jack Brown Stadium.
Jamestown will be matched up with West Fargo in the night cap at approximately 9pm. The Jays are 14-5 coming into the state tournament after a 4-2 win over St. Mary’s in the state qualifier. That win gave Jamestown their first state tournament appearance since 2007.
The Packers of West Fargo are the No. 1-seed out of the EDC and the defending state champions. West Fargo is currently 20-3 and did not lose an EDC game in the regular season or postseason tournament.
